A side-by-side look at Andorra and Bosnia and Herzegovina. Fertility is 1.09 births per woman in Andorra (2024) versus 1.49 in Bosnia and Herzegovina (2024). Population stands at 82.9K (2025) and 3.1M (2025) respectively. GDP per capita at purchasing-power parity is $68K versus $21.2K.
| Indicator | Andorra | Bosnia and Herzegovina |
|---|---|---|
| Fertility rate | 1.09#208 | 1.49#152 |
| Population | 82.9K | 3.1M |
| GDP / capita (PPP) | $68K | $21.2K |
